This Vintage Oak haberdashery cabinet is a versatile and durable piece of furniture. Its smaller size compared to previous versions makes it suitable for various home spaces, offering plenty of storage with its 12 drawers featuring original handles. The stainless steel frame adds to its longevity and ensures it remains in great condition for centuries to come.

Its adaptability makes it useful for a variety of purposes such as a shop display, a server and display for dinnerware collections, storage for bedroom items like shirts, or even as storage in a hobby or playroom. Its classic design and sturdy construction make it a timeless addition to any home or commercial space.

This item is in original condition with visible age-related marks. The handles have visible imperfections as all have been a bit damaged.

91,5cm W X 61cm D X 89,7cm H
